Even When It's Hard is a gentle, heartfelt children's book told from the perspective of a young girl who is trying her best while navigating big feelings, overwhelming moments, and trauma responses she doesn't yet have words for. Her day is full of frustration, misunderstandings, and emotional moments, but also small sparks of hope. Through her voice, children feel seen, and adults gain a clearer, more compassionate understanding of what big behaviors can truly mean.
This story offers a child-friendly way to talk about emotions, meltdowns, anxiety, trauma responses, school challenges, foster care transitions, and the need for safety and connection. It helps children feel validated while giving adults the tools they need to respond with empathy, not punishment.
With expressive illustrations and simple, accessible language, Even When It's Hard creates a bridge between children and the grown-ups who care for them. It's perfect for emotional regulation work, therapy sessions, SEL lessons, bedtime conversations, or helping families reconnect after tough days.
